Amane Yugi from Toilet Bound Hanako-kun

Amane Yugi (also referred to in-series as Hanako) is the titular character in the anime/manga Toilet Bound Hanako-kun, voiced in Japanese by Ogata Megumi, and by Justin Briner in English. He is a physically 13-year-old ghost bound to the bathroom in Kamome Academy High School, tied there for over 50 years attached to the Japanese urban legend Hanako-San, and is the leader in charge of keeping the other holders of the school’s legends in line. He is close friends with Nene Yashiro and Kou Minamoto, but seems to fear his twin brother, Tsukasa Yugi, due to their past. Amane has golden-orange eyes, short and choppy black hair, a white and red seal affixed to his face, and his outfit consists of the Kamome Academy uniform from the 1960’s, with an overlaying cloak and a matching hat, with a kitchen knife he carries with him as a weapon.

Alex Russo from Wizards of Waverly Place

Alex Russo (Selena Gomez) is a character in Disney Channel’s Wizards of Waverly Place. She is the middle child of Jerry and Theresa Russo and sister of Justin and Max Russo. She works as a server at the family sub shop. Her hobbies include shopping, avoiding responsibility, and hanging out with her best friend, Harper. And of course making fun of her older brother, Justin. She likes using magic to her advantage, which often lands her in trouble. Alex starts off with a tomboyish style that progressively gets more colorful and girly. She loves layering tops and pairing boots with skinny jeans. Stewart from Letterkenny

Stewart (Tyler Johnston) is a main character in the television sitcom Letterkenny. The plot follows the residents of a fictional rural community called Letterkenny. Stewart is the de facto leader of a group of social misfits called the Skids. He coordinates outfits with the Skids, and wears mostly black with emo influences in his general fashion.

Jude Lizowski from 6teen

Jude is a main character in the Canadian cartoon series, 6teen. He is the laid-back skater type with a knack for extreme sports and pranks. Absent-minded and playful, he is usually the last of the group to show up or speak. His best friends are Jonesy and Wyatt.

Elmyra Duff from Tiny Toon Adventures

Elmyra Duff is a character in Looney Tunes Tiny Toon Adventures. Although both her design and name are based on Elmer Fudd, she is the complete opposite of him. She is a five year old girl who loves animals, though she can act spoiled. Like the rest of the characters, she attends Acme Looniversity. Elmyra is voiced by Cree Summer, who also voiced Susie Carmichael in Rugrats.

Dave the Barbarian

Dave the Barbarian is the protagonist of the animated show of the same name. He is a barbarian war-pince — though he isn’t what he seems to be. While muscular and large, he is the total opposite of barbaric. Instead of fighting evil, he would rather cook and knit. He hates any kind of pain! Dave is scared of many things, letting out a high-pitched scream at things that scare him. Dave has many allergies which turns his face purple and swollen. The sword on his back is actually a magical talking sword named Lula, who gives his opinion for comic relief. She also thinks her owner is a coward, but she likes him anyway.

Charles-Haden Savage from Only Murders in the Building

Charles-Haden Savage (played by Steve Martin) is a main character on the Hulu series Only Murders in the Building.  Charles is an actor most well-known for playing a hard-boiled detective named Brazzos on the show of the same name. He teams up with fellow true-crime junkies Oliver and Mabel to solve a murder in the Arconia, the apartment building where they all live, and start a podcast in the process.  Charles dresses well, with simple but classic pieces.  His style is much less eccentric than his co-hosts and the most prominently recognizable feature of his wardrobe are his pork pie and the glasses he wears.  If you mix some crisp jeans with a nice sweater layered over a button-down, you’ll be good to go.

Carver Descartes from the Weekenders

Carver Descartes is a character in the Toon Disney animated series, The Weekenders. With an affinity for clothes and fashion, namely shoes, Carver is the “cool guy” of the group. Despite being a bit self-centered and superficial, he displays moments of altruism and confidence. He has a younger brother named Todd and an older sister named Penny. You probably wouldn’t want to be pen pals with Carver though, as his handwriting is sometimes noted as being confusingly horrible!

Katerina Kittycat

Katerina Kittycat is a character in Daniel Tiger’s Neighborhood, an animated children’s show based on the land of make-believe from Mister Roger’s Neighborhood. She is the daughter of Henrietta Pussycat as well as one of Daniel Tiger’s best friends. Katerina loves playing dress up and doing ballet.
